Ep. 79 Hidden Doorways of Healing: Spirit, Plants, and the Spiral Path - Heather Orton
In this episode of The Healed Now What podcast, Lisa Dawn sits down with Heather Orton — a Reiki Master, teacher, and soul journey practitioner — to explore the winding, beautiful, and sometimes messy path of healing.
Heather opens up about her first encounter with Reiki in high school, and how personal challenges — including a house fire and relationship struggles — shaped her journey and her approach to helping others heal. Listeners will discover how she leans on plant allies, Gaelic traditions, and the natural cycles of life to navigate transitions and reconnect with inner wisdom.
This conversation isn’t just about healing practices — it’s about the messy, transformative, and ultimately rewarding process of becoming yourself. Whether you’re curious about holistic approaches, ancestral wisdom, or simply looking for inspiration to navigate life’s ups and downs, this episode will leave you feeling seen, grounded, and inspired.
